Ze względu na swoje własności struktury wykorzystywane są przede wszystkim do przechowywania powiązanych ze sobą danych różnego typu. Czym są oraz jak działają, dowiedzieliśmy się w e‑materiale Wprowadzenie do strukturWprowadzenie do struktur. Z kolei w e‑materiale StrukturyStruktury omówiliśmy ich zastosowania w zadaniach algorytmicznych. Teraz spróbujemy rozwiązać zadania typu maturalnego wymagające znajomości struktury.
Implementacje struktur w różnych językach programowania zostały omówione w e‑materiałach:
Struktury w języku C++Struktury w języku C++,
Struktury w języku JavaStruktury w języku Java,
Struktury w języku PythonStruktury w języku Python.
Sprawdzisz zdobyte umiejętności oraz wiedzę z zakresu struktur, rozwiązując zadania typu maturalnego.
Rozwiążesz złożone problemy z wykorzystaniem struktur.
Dobierzesz struktury danych, które pozwolą na rozwiązanie problemu w danym języku programowania.